1. Your Privacy Rights

Depending on applicable law, you may have the right to request that we:

  • Confirm whether we process your personal information
  • Provide access to the personal information we hold about you
  • Correct inaccurate personal information
  • Delete personal information, subject to legal exceptions
  • Provide information about how your personal information is collected, used, disclosed, or shared
  • Limit the use or disclosure of certain personal information where applicable
  • Opt out of certain types of data sharing or targeted advertising
  • Receive a copy of certain personal information in a portable format, where applicable

These rights may vary depending on your jurisdiction, including California, other U.S. states, and Canada.

New York residents: New York has no comprehensive consumer privacy statute as of 2026, so we extend the rights above to you voluntarily. Statutory rights you do have in New York are the SHIELD Act's security and breach-notification protections (N.Y. Gen. Bus. Law §§ 899-aa, 899-bb) and, for anyone under 18, the deletion and no-marketing protections of the Child Data Protection Act (§§ 899-ee to 899-mm).

3. Verification Process

To protect your privacy and security, we may need to verify your identity before processing your request.

Verification may include confirming information previously provided to us or requesting additional information reasonably necessary to confirm your identity.

If we cannot verify your identity, we may deny or limit the request as permitted by applicable law.

6. Limitations and Exceptions

Your rights are subject to certain legal limitations and exceptions. For example, we may retain or decline to delete information where necessary to:

  • Comply with legal obligations
  • Complete transactions or provide requested services
  • Detect security incidents or protect against fraud
  • Exercise or defend legal claims
  • Maintain internal records as permitted by law
